Week 8, Bills v. Seahawks, PREDICT THE SCORE!
Doc Brown replied to Freddie's Dead's topic in The Stadium Wall
The wind is more of a predictive factor than the rain as far as sports books setting the over/under. As long as it's not heavy rain. Both teams are used to it and both can run the ball effectively when they want to. Allen's handled the rainy games pretty will in his career to my memory. The Philly game last year and the home blowout game against the Texans are the two that come to mind. Since the over/under is at 47 I'll go Bills 30 Seahawks 17 -

So why was Amari Cooper traded twice in his prime?
Doc Brown replied to PoundingDog's topic in The Stadium Wall
I'm hoping the mid-season trade for him has the same effect on the Bills offense like he had on the Cowboys in 2018. They were 3-4 without him and finished 10-6 making it to the Divisional game. -
